Runbook — ChipTrace reader account recovery. If the Farrowdale timing-chip reader console rejects an operator login on race day, verify the operator against the roster export, then reset the session from the Lanmere admin node. Split readings buffer locally, so no data is lost during recovery. To unseal the reader's credential store, enter the recovery passphrase below.

vault phrase of tajef-faduf = casox-ralius-julir

Handover note for dispatch — from Tomas to Ilva: The master copies for Pellgrove Print are boxed and sealed in the grey folio case on the end of the dispatch bench. These are the only originals for the Harrowick brochure run, so they must not be photocopied or split across packages. Pellgrove expects them before noon tomorrow. I've already confirmed the slot with their front counter. The case goes out with the first morning courier, and the confidential hand-over instruction follows.

dispatch memo: the sorius tamius courier leaves the praeth ledger at gate 4873 under passcode 928014

Discrepancies over the threshold land in the `recon_exceptions` table; everything else auto-corrects. Common failures: stale SKU mappings, ledger export delays, and duplicate adjustment rows after manual edits. Check the exception dashboard before filing anything — nine times out of ten the answer is there. Runbook covers restart and backfill procedures. Bring unresolved exceptions to the weekly eng sync. For urgent breakage outside sync hours, mail the owning team at the address below.

alerts address for kafof-bagag: kasael@olvarqdyn.corp

Subject: Cut-over complete — bloom filter in front of Kelpvault

Team, as of this morning the Petrel bloom filter sits in front of all Kelpvault reads. Negative lookups dropped roughly 40%, and false-positive rates are within the modeled bound. Watch the rebuild job tonight; if it stalls, page me before restarting. The filter was brought up with the following configuration:

service settings:
BRIIX_PIN=8582
BRIIX_TENANT=raleth
BRIIX_METRICS_HOST=metrics.briix.urlaqstack.example
BRIIX_SEAL=seal_c11ef522
BRIIX_STANDBY_TEAM=ulaok